文章来源:云豹科技路飞呀 我们之所以要进行短视频app开发性能优化就是为了让用户能够拥有更“快”的使用体验,要想让系统足够“快”可以从两个方面入手分析,一个是提升加载速度实现传输快,一个是优化系统交互实现体验快。 一、传输快 在短视频app开发中,所谓的传输快主要是指系统资源可以快速加载并呈现到客户端,常用的优化方式有以下几种: 1、缩小传输内容体积 一般传输内容体积越大,传输效率越低,所以在短视频app开发时需要通过图片压缩、选择体积更小的图片格式、服务端开启Gzip等方式缩小传输内容体积。 2、减少传输内容数量 减少传输内容的主要方式就是进行数据合并,但在数据合并时,并不是什么数据都可以合并在一起,像图片图标可以合并、svg图标可以合并、css/js文件可以打包合。 3、提升网速 提升传输速度除了从传输内容方面进行优化外,还可以从传输路径方面进行优化,在短视频app开发时需要实现足够的服务器出口带宽,并根据实际的开发情况有针对性地部署服务器。 4、提升服务器响应效率 在开发时可以通过数据库优化、查询优化、算法优化等方式提升接口的响应速度;可以通过增加服务器数量的方式避免CPU、内存、硬盘读写等达到瓶颈;尽量保证重要页面静态化。 文章来源:云豹科技路飞呀 转载声明: 本文为转载发布,仅代表原作者或原平台观点或立场,不代表我方观点。亚太菁英传媒及旗下澳洲门户网(ozportal.tv)仅提供信息发布平台,文章或有适当删改。对转载有异议和删稿要求的原著方,可联络info@ozportal.tv。 |